CQS Explores Selling Parts of $15 Billion Fund Business (Bloomberg)
Billionaire Michael Hintze’s CQS is exploring options including selling part of its asset-management business, according to people with knowledge of the matter. The London-based firm is working with an adviser to gauge potential interest, said the people, who asked not to be identified because the talks are private. CQS is considering a range of transactions including divesting a stake or selling one or both of its long-only and asset backed securities businesses that now make up the bulk of its more than $15 billion in assets.

UK Watchdog Fines Bastion Capital for Facilitating Solo Group ‘Cum-Ex’ Trades (Reuters)
Bastion Capital London, a now-defunct broker that traded over 70 billion pounds ($90 billion) worth of Danish and Belgian stocks for hedge fund Solo Group clients, has been fined for serious crime control failings in the latest London “cum-ex” crackdown. In the fifth penalty meted out over so-called cum-ex trading, Britain’s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) on Thursday ordered Bastion Capital to pay a 2.45 million pound fine for failing to manage the risk of being used as a vessel for fraudulent trading and money laundering.

Hedge Funds’ Long-Term Crypto Interest Remains Robust Even as Proportion Investing Drops: PwC (Coin Desk)
The proportion of traditional hedge funds investing in crypto assets declined in the past 12 months though the long-term outlook remains positive, according to a new report by Big Four accounting firm PricewaterhouseCoopers (PwC). The percentage of funds with crypto exposure fell to 29% from 37% in 2022, according to the Global Crypto Hedge Fund Report. No traditional hedge funds plan to decrease their exposure this year, it said.

Rokos Macro Fund Reverses Most of 2023’s Losses (Hedge Week)
Chris Rokos’s macro hedge fund has almost recovered from the losses it incurred earlier in the year because of wild swings in global interest rate markets, having posted a 4% gain last month on the back of a 5% return in May, according to a report by Bloomberg. The report cites an investor letter seen by Bloomberg as revealing that the $14 billion fund is now almost back in positive territory having at one point in March been down by some 15% following the collapse of Silicon Valley Bank, which sparked big swings in short-term interest markets.

Antares Capital Wraps Up Sophomore Private Credit Fund at $6bn (Opalesque.com)
Private venture capital firm Antares Capital has closed its Senior Loan Fund II (SLF II) after raising about $6bn. The second vintage of the debt fund will leverage Antares’ private credit platform to provide sponsor-backed senior secured loans to US and Canadian borrowers. Investors include public and private pensions, insurance companies, asset managers, and banks across more than 50 global institutions. Elon Musk Accused of Insider Trading in Dogecoin Lawsuit – The Guardian (Inferse.com)
Investors claim Tesla chief used Twitter, paid influencers and his TV appearance to manipulate price of cryptocurrency. Elon Musk is being accused of insider trading in a proposed class action lawsuit by investors. They say the Tesla CEO manipulated the cryptocurrency Dogecoin, costing them billions of dollars. In a Wednesday night filing in Manhattan federal court, investors said Musk used Twitter posts, paid online influencers, his 2021 appearance on NBC’s Saturday Night Live and other “publicity stunts” to trade profitably at their expense through several Dogecoin wallets that he or Tesla controls.
